How they compare
Congo, Republic of currently reports 223.00 million ODA against 217.00 million ODA in Kyrgyz Republic, a difference of 6.00 million ODA.
The two have swapped places 2 times across 17 shared years of data; in 2008 it was Congo, Republic of ahead.
Congo, Republic of ranks 74th and Kyrgyz Republic ranks 75th of 165 countries.
Across the 3 decades both report, Congo, Republic of averaged higher in 1 and Kyrgyz Republic in 2.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Congo, Republic of | Kyrgyz Republic |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 434.50 million ODA | 356.00 million ODA | 78.50 million ODA | Congo, Republic of |
| 2010s | 92.00 million ODA | 366.60 million ODA | 274.60 million ODA | Kyrgyz Republic |
| 2020s | 185.00 million ODA | 277.60 million ODA | 92.60 million ODA | Kyrgyz Republic |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
